cat's-paw
A person who is used by another to achieve some end, especially in a duplicitous or cynical manner. Taken from a fable about a monkey who uses a cat's paw to retrieve chestnuts from a fire. I thought that Jake really loved me, but in the end, I was just a cat's-paw so he could stir up jealousy in his ex-boyfriend.
